Subject: [PATCH] drm/amd: Fix hang on amdgpu unload by using
pci_dev_is_disconnected()
The commit 6a23e7b4332c ("drm/amd: Clean up kfd node on surprise
disconnect") introduced early KFD cleanup when drm_dev_is_unplugged()
returns true. However, this causes hangs during normal module unload
(rmmod amdgpu).
The issue occurs because drm_dev_unplug() is called in amdgpu_pci_remove()
for all removal scenarios, not just surprise disconnects. This was done
intentionally in commit 39934d3ed572 ("Revert "drm/amdgpu: TA unload
messages are not actually sent to psp when amdgpu is uninstalled"") to
fix IGT PCI software unplug test failures. As a result,
drm_dev_is_unplugged() returns true even during normal module unload,
triggering the early KFD cleanup inappropriately.
The correct check should distinguish between:
- Actual surprise disconnect (eGPU unplugged): pci_dev_is_disconnected()
returns true
- Normal module unload (rmmod): pci_dev_is_disconnected() returns false
Replace drm_dev_is_unplugged() with pci_dev_is_disconnected() to ensure
the early cleanup only happens during true hardware disconnect events.
